Nurse revives drowning bird through CPR
This is a heartwarming moment a nurse resuscitated an unconscious bird with CPR.
Kristal Antes found the sparrow drowning in a water storage basin in Zamboanga City, the Philippines, on October 20.
Footage shows Kristal using her fingers to revive the bird through continuous, rapid chest compressions. She then opens its mouth to allow air flow.
Onlooker Chazee Zach mentioned that two birds were drinking water in the basin and were unable to swim.
The injured bird she revived flew away to safety.
